📄 软件工程师面试题目.htm
字号:
<HTML>
<HEAD>
<title>软件工程师面试题目</title>
<META content="text/html; charset=gb2312" http-equiv=Content-Type>
<style type="text/css">
A{TEXT-DECORATION: none}
A:link {COLOR: #666666; FONT-FAMILY: 宋体; TEXT-DECORATION: none}
A:visited {COLOR: #666666; FONT-FAMILY: 宋体; TEXT-DECORATION: none}
A:active {FONT-FAMILY: 宋体; TEXT-DECORATION: none}
A:hover {BORDER-BOTTOM: 1px dotted; BORDER-LEFT-WIDTH: 1px; BORDER-RIGHT-WIDTH: 1px; BORDER-TOP-WIDTH: 1px; COLOR: #ff6600; TEXT-DECORATION: none}
BODY {
FONT-SIZE: 12px;
COLOR: #666666;
FONT-FAMILY: 宋体;
background-color: #ffffff;
background-image: url(img/show.gif);
SCROLLBAR-FACE-COLOR: #e8e7e7;
SCROLLBAR-HIGHLIGHT-COLOR: #ffffff;
SCROLLBAR-SHADOW-COLOR: #ffffff;
SCROLLBAR-3DLIGHT-COLOR: #cccccc;
SCROLLBAR-ARROW-COLOR: #ff6600;
SCROLLBAR-TRACK-COLOR: #EFEFEF;
SCROLLBAR-DARKSHADOW-COLOR: #b2b2b2;
SCROLLBAR-BASE-COLOR: #000000
}
TABLE {BORDER-COLLAPSE: collapse; FONT-FAMILY: 宋体; FONT-SIZE: 9pt}
.button{height:18px;width:62px;background:#f6f6f9 url(img/ButtonBg.gif); border:solid 1px #5589AA;color: #000000 ;FONT-SIZE: 9pt}
.lanyu{border:solid 1px #5589AA;color: #000000 ; font-size: 12px;}
.font { filter: DropShadow(Color=#cccccc, OffX=2, OffY=1, Positive=2); text-decoration: none; font-size: 9pt}
</style>
<script language="JavaScript">
function findobj(n, d) {
var p,i,x; if(!d) d=document;
if((p=n.indexOf("?"))>0 && parent.frames.length) {
d=parent.frames[n.substring(p+1)].document;
n=n.substring(0,p);
}
if(!(x=d[n])&&d.all) {
x=d.all[n];
}
for(i=0;!x && i<d.forms.length;i++) {
x=d.forms[i][n];
}
for(i=0;!x && d.layers&&i>d.layers.length;i++) {
x=MM_findObj(n,d.layers[i].document);
}
return x;
}
function copycode(obj) {
var rng = document.body.createTextRange();
rng.moveToElementText(obj);
rng.scrollIntoView();
rng.select();
rng.execCommand("Copy");
rng.collapse(false);
}
</script>
</head>
<BODY leftMargin=0 topMargin=0 MARGINHEIGHT="0" MARGINWIDTH="0">
<TABLE bgcolor="#ffffff" align=center border=1 cellPadding=0 cellSpacing=0 width=95% borderColor="#666666" frame=vsides rules=none>
<TR>
<TD width="98%">
<table border="0"><tr><td height="5"></td></tr></table>
<table width="96%" border="0" cellspacing="1" cellpadding="6" align="center" bgcolor="#BDC0C8">
<tr>
<td align="center" bgcolor="#FFFFFF"><font color=ff6600><b>软件工程师面试题目</b></font></td>
</tr>
</table>
<table border="0"><tr><td height="5"></td></tr></table>
<table width="96%" border="0" cellspacing="1" cellpadding="6" align="center" bgcolor="#BDC0C8">
<tr>
<td align="center" bgcolor="#FFFFFF">
<table width="98%">
<tr>
<td id=qq_595911 style="word-break:break-all;line-height:150%">
<br><font color=000000>
1、 JAVA如何实现多继承?<BR><BR><BR><BR><BR>2、 写出下列程序的运行结果:<BR><BR>class Children<BR><BR>{<BR><BR> int num;<BR><BR>Children(int marker)<BR><BR>{<BR><BR> System.out.println(“Children(“ + marker + “)”);<BR><BR>}<BR><BR>}<BR><BR>class Parent<BR><BR>{<BR><BR>static Children child1 = new Children(1);<BR><BR>Parent();<BR><BR>{<BR><BR> System.out.println(“Parent()”);<BR><BR> Child3 = new Children(33);<BR><BR>}<BR><BR>Children child2 = new Children(2);<BR><BR>Void relation()<BR><BR>{<BR><BR> System.out.println(“relation()”);<BR><BR>}<BR><BR>static Children child3 = new Children(3);<BR><BR>}<BR><BR>public class ObjectInit1<BR><BR>{<BR><BR> Parent.child3.num = 1;<BR><BR> System.out.println(“main begins”);<BR><BR>Parent mother = new Parent();<BR><BR>Mother.relation();<BR><BR>}<BR><BR><BR><BR><BR><BR><BR><BR>3、 根据一下需求编写代码:建立一个名字叫myException的异常类,在自定义一个类中的throw1方法中抛出myException类,并在throw2方法中截获这个异常,并抛出到控制台。程序必须完整并可在机器上调试运行。<BR><BR><BR><BR><BR><BR><BR>4、 描述以下四种UML元素各代表什么意思?有什么不同:<BR><BR><BR><BR><BR><BR><BR> 图一<BR><BR><BR><BR><BR><BR><BR> 图二<BR><BR><BR><BR><BR><BR> <BR><BR> 图三<BR><BR><BR><BR><BR><BR><BR><BR> 图四<BR><BR><BR>5、 简单描绘RUP的工作流程和阶段:<BR><BR><BR><BR><BR>6、 什么是模式?举例说明一个简单的工厂模式<BR><BR><BR><BR><BR><BR>7、 简单说明Ant的作用:<BR><BR><BR><BR><BR><BR>8、 简单说明Junit的作用;<BR><BR><BR><BR><BR>9、 说明目前市面上运行java的平台有哪几种?分别有什么不同。<BR><BR><BR><BR><BR><BR>10、 解释什么是Hibernate组件,及运行原理。<BR><BR><BR><BR><BR><BR>11、 解析什么是Spring组件,及运行原理。<BR><BR><BR><BR><BR>12、 说明什么是Struts和JSF,及他们的异同。<BR><BR><BR><BR><BR><BR>13、 当你的想法和同事发生冲突的时候,你会怎么处理之间的差异?<BR><BR><BR><BR><BR>14、 当项目时间非常短,而且工作压力非常大的情况下,你会如何协调项目时间和压力。<BR><BR><BR><BR><BR><BR>15、 当你没有能够按时完成领导指派的项目任务,你会如何做?<BR></font> <br>
<br>
--------------------------------------------------------------------------------<br>
<img src=img/none.gif border=0><img src=img/i8.gif border='0'> <b>相关文章</b><br>
没有相关文章
</td>
</tr>
</table></td>
</tr>
</table>
<table border="0"><tr><td height="5"></td></tr></table>
<table width="96%" border="0" cellspacing="1" cellpadding="6" align="center" bgcolor="#BDC0C8">
<tr>
<td bgcolor="ffffff"><font color=red>分类:
<a href="art.asp?cat_id=11" target="_blank"><font color="#009900">综合类</font></a>
日期:2006-8-3 1 查看:45</font></td>
<td align="center" bgcolor="#FFFFFF"><input type="button" value="复制" onClick="copycode(findobj('qq_595911'));" class="button"> <input type="button" value="打印" onClick="javascript:window.print()" class="button"> <input type="button" value="返回" onClick="window.open('http://www.pghome.net')" class="button"> <input type="button" name="close2" value="关闭" onClick="window.close();return false;" class="button"></td></tr>
</table>
<table border="0"><tr><td height="5"></td></tr></table>
<table border="0"><tr><td height="5"></td></tr></table>
</td>
</tr>
<TR><td height="1" width="100%" bgcolor="#666666"></td></tr>
</table>
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-